What the DHI-ARM7012-W2 is

The Dahua DHI-ARM7012-W2 WallSwitch adds remote and automated mains control to a Dahua AirShield system. Wired in line with a light or appliance, it lets you turn that load on or off from the DMSS app wherever you are, set it to a schedule, or have it react to an alarm — for example switching on a light when a detector trips. Its single relay handles up to 13 A at 100-240 VAC and can be configured normally-open or normally-closed to suit the circuit.

It also keeps an eye on the power it controls. The WallSwitch measures voltage, current and total consumption and reports them in the app, so you can see what an appliance is drawing, and built-in overheat and overload protection guards the connected device. It talks to the hub over an encrypted two-way wireless link with AES128 and frequency hopping, plus jamming detection, at a range of up to 1,200 m in open space.

A few honest notes: this is a control accessory, not a detector and not a standalone smart plug. It needs a Dahua AirShield hub to work, it is mains powered rather than battery powered, and it mounts indoors. As a 100-240 VAC switching device it should be installed by a licensed electrician. § 06Setup

Installation & setup

01

What's in the box

One DHI-ARM7012-W2 WallSwitch. A Dahua AirShield hub is required and not included; the appliance or light it controls is wired in separately.

02

Installation requirements

Because it switches 100-240 VAC mains, have a licensed electrician wire it in line with the appliance and confirm the NO/NC setting suits the circuit. Then enrol it to your AirShield hub in the DMSS app, set up the schedule or alarm linkage you want, and use the test mode to confirm a reliable wireless link before relying on it.

§ 07Questions

Frequently asked about the DHI-ARM7012-W2

Q.01

Does the ARM7012-W2 WallSwitch work on its own?

No. It is an accessory for the Dahua AirShield system and needs an AirShield hub. Enrolled to a hub it switches a connected appliance from the app, a schedule or an alarm event; without a hub it has nothing to control it.
Q.02

What can it switch, and how much load?

It switches a single 100-240 VAC circuit through its relay, rated up to 13 A, so it suits lights, a pump, a heater or a similar mains appliance. The relay can be set normally-open or normally-closed to match how the circuit needs to behave.
Q.03

Can it turn a light on when the alarm goes off?

Yes. Because it is part of the AirShield system you can link it to alarm events, so a trigger from a detector can switch on a light or another device automatically, as well as letting you control it manually from the app or on a schedule.
Q.04

Does it really measure power use?

Yes. It monitors voltage, current and total energy consumption of the connected appliance and reports them in the DMSS app, so you can see what that load is drawing over time.
Q.05

Is it battery powered or mains powered?

It is mains powered and wired into the 100-240 VAC supply it switches, so there are no batteries to replace. Because it works on mains voltage it should be installed by a licensed electrician.
Q.06

How far can it be from the hub?

Up to 1,200 metres in open space. Indoors through walls the practical range is shorter, but it comfortably covers a normal home or small business where the switch and hub are in or near the same building.
Q.07

Is the wireless link secure?

Yes. It uses an encrypted two-way wireless link with AES128 and frequency hopping, plus jamming detection, so commands are confirmed and the signal resists interference and tampering.
